Hi, I'm Andre, 33, Traveller and Blogger based in Berlin. I'm the Founder and main author of World Trip Berlin. I did a Solo World Trip from 2013 to 2015 and a couple World Trip from 2017-2019. My little "Buddy Bear" always at my side. World Trip Berlin is my way to share my experiences with the world.
